When receiving a general GetID command, all tags in the READY state will enter the anticolli-
sion loop and take part in the deterministic arbitration sequence All activated tags will reply
synchronously with the same anticollision response. This specific anticollision signature consists
of a SOF pattern followed by subsequent dual pattern coded Tag ID bit(s) as illustrated in

Any anticollision loop starts with the interrogator’s GetID command. All tags in the READY state
with a matching partial Tag ID will reply synchronously with their own personal anticollision
response. This consists of an initial SOF pattern followed by the Tag ID bit(s) in dual pattern
coding which continue until the complete Tag ID has been sent or until the tag is eliminated from
the search.
